Introduction of Coins
Despite a modest mintage, 1947-S quarters were widely hoarded, and gems are plentiful through MS 67. Some of these are quite prooflike, as a consequence of aggressive die polishing. Such action was taken to remove die-clash impressions and to smooth out fields ravaged by erosion lines through overuse of the dies. While these prooflike coins are highly prized, they sometimes reveal missing or shallow design elements. The several DDO varieties for this issue are all quite minor.
